Waggoner qualified for the IHSA Class 2A Boys Golf State Tournament for the fourth consecutive time Monday when he shot even-par 72 at Pheasant Run to take third place in the Wheaton Academy Sectional. Waggoner realized the pressure he was under to make it again as a senior, but said he tried to focus on just having fun. Olivera tied for the fifth-lowest score at the Class A Westminster Christian Regional on Monday at the Golf Club of Illinois to lead the Hurricanes to the team championship. Olivera shot an 89, and Marian finished with 385 strokes, well ahead of second-place Byron with 414. The Hurricanes were moved from Class AA to A this year and benefited from the move with a trip to state. Noteworthy Pushing each other: Marian Central’s Olivera sisters, Beth and Emily, often have traded off as the Hurricanes’ top golfer this season. Beth shot 89 to lead Marian to the St. Francis Regional title and Emily’s 89 led the Hurricanes to the Westminster Christian Sectional championship. Marian coach Paula Watson said their consistency is uncanny. “They both average 44 strokes on nine holes,” she said. The sisters are close, but also competitive. “It’s definitely better with Beth on the team,” said Emily, a junior. “She motivates me and keeps me going. We compete to beat each other.
